CLE Has a Reputation Problem
Picture the last CLE you sat through. An attorney is reading slides about rule amendments in a monotone voice. The lawyer next to you has a playoff game in one earbud, and you’re somehow redlining a merger agreement on your phone. Kudos for the dexterity, truly. At the end, everyone collects a credit but no one was truly there.
We teach a different kind of CLE. Alix has stood on stage and talked about the morning she watched clumps of her own hair circling the shower drain. Allison has told a room full of GCs about the voice that screamed quit while she expanded her scope and worked longer days instead.
When a speaker becomes vulnerable, the laptops close, people lean in during the session and don’t stop talking about it afterwards.
So that’s what we built. Real stories from decades of high pressure practice and the messy lives around it, backed up by the data underneath every piece of advice, and accompanied with practical strategies and tools.

Yes. Fit to Practice programs are built to qualify for CLE credit. Brain Health: The Science of Staying Sharp is built for California’s one-hour Competence: Prevention & Detection MCLE requirement and has been delivered for that credit. Many states recognize California CLE through reciprocity. Ask us about credit in your state when you book.
